Output 880a5932af3e88a18fa7a9966fece5a6b340652a98722f66fcb1ac58bc65b385:4

value
1000785
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d125a7998aaa6c7fe17806a150b8eb626ecd194 OP_EQUAL
address
3G1Xzsw5mC1sbJugH7A69ZMZpw3ghb4STB
transaction
880a5932af3e88a18fa7a9966fece5a6b340652a98722f66fcb1ac58bc65b385
confirmations
257577
spent
true